A Saanich man was arrested on drug charges following a Feb. 17 raid on a Haliburton Road home.

A Saanich man is facing drug charges following the Feb. 17 raid on a Halibruton Road home.

Manjit Singh Guray, 33, appeared in Victoria provincial court Thursday, facing a charge of possession for the purpose of trafficking.

Saanich Police report evidence that supports a drug trafficking charge was found inside the home, but the release, issued six days after the arrest, didn’t indicate what exactly was found.

Yeah, that’s right it doesn’t,” said acting Sgt. Jereme Leslie with the Saanich Police. “We’re not going to speculate at this time what type of drugs have been seized.”

Leslie said he doesn’t know the quantity or value of the drugs seized, and admitted it is somewhat unusual for a drug bust to be clouded in such secrecy.

“The important thing really is to remember that we are continuing to target criminals from setting up shop in Saanich,” he said. “That’s really our No. 1 priority, to continue to make sure Saanich is a safe place to live.”
